Сергей Александрович
Active Forum Member / Активный участник форума
Участник № / Member № 2884
отправлено / posted
В документации, в разделе "Границы и интервалы канала FLOAT" написано:
quote: Некоторые OEM-версии мониторов и NanoRTM имеют ограничения по числу анализируемых границ.
Как я понимаю, коробочный лицензионный MPB+ - это не OEM-версия, но есть ли в нем какое-то ограничение по числу анализируемых каналов?
Еще вопрос. Если источник, к которому привязан канал типа FLOAT, не работает (прибор отключен - связь по OPC), то и границы не работают. Так ли это?
Сообщения / Posts 65 | Из / From: Российская Федерация
| IP / IP: IP адрес / IP address |
Сергей Александрович
Active Forum Member / Активный участник форума
Участник № / Member № 2884
отправлено / posted
"Границы не работают" - это отсутствие реакции (хотя бы в том же атрибуте P - интервал) на изменение границ (HW, LW) в каналах типа float в том случае, когда источник, заданный для него, отключен или не функционален (например, OPC канал при неподключенном приборе). То есть, в атрибуты (HW, LW и проч.) значения заносятся, а вот логика не работает (в том атрибуте P постоянно ноль).
Тестировал так: взял канал float, привязал к нему opc-источник - при изменении границ атрибут P не отрабатывает. Удаляю привязку, назначаю каналу границы статически, устанавливаю значение на старте. Затем изменяю также в динамике при загруженном проекте - все работает.
Сообщения / Posts 65 | Из / From: Российская Федерация
| IP / IP: IP адрес / IP address |
отправлено / posted
Если источника нет, то каналу выставляется недостоверность. При этом говорить о принадлежности к какому-нибудь интервалу неверно, т.к. по сути в канале в данный момент находится неверное значение.
Сообщения / Posts 17317 | Из / From: Россия
| IP / IP: IP адрес / IP address |
jenyak542
Active Forum Member / Активный участник форума
Участник № / Member № 9353
отправлено / posted
Здравствуйте. Можно ли установить диапазон ввода для значений границ канала float? Чтобы нельзя было ввести черезмерно большую или малую величину.
Сообщения / Posts 73 | Из / From: Россия
| IP / IP: IP адрес / IP address |
отправлено / posted
Здравствуйте! Описанный функционал (диапазон ввода для границ) можно реализовать программно (например, на языке FBD с помощью блоков LIMIT и NLIM).
Стоит учесть, что подобного рода ограничения надо вводить аккуратно (во избежание случая невозможности ввести необходимое значение в процессе штатной работы проекта).
Рекомендуем данную задачу решать организационным способом - изменять границы (и другие настроечные коэффициенты) должен ответственный Специалист и значения границ должны отображаться на экране.
Сообщения / Posts 17317 | Из / From: Россия
| IP / IP: IP адрес / IP address |